Why Local Intent Matters So Much in Brampton
For most Brampton businesses, the defining feature of their market is that customers search locally — and that should shape who you hire.
When someone needs a plumber, a clinic, a contractor, or a restaurant in Brampton, they search with clear geographic intent: 'near me', 'in Brampton', or by neighbourhood. These searches lean heavily on Google's local pack and Maps, which means Google Business Profile optimization, local SEO, reviews, and consistent local listings are often more important than they'd be for a national brand. An agency that understands this will prioritize your local presence, not just run generic campaigns.
Local intent also shapes paid search. Geo-targeting tightly around Brampton and your real service radius — rather than blanketing the GTA — stops you paying for clicks from people too far away to become customers. Competition and costs per click differ across the GTA by industry, and an agency fluent in the local market can tell you whether your budget is realistic for your category before you commit.
Importantly, serving Brampton well doesn't require a Brampton office. Many strong agencies work remotely across the GTA; what matters is genuine fluency with the local market and search behaviour, not a storefront on Queen Street. Judge local capability by how an agency talks about your specific market and customers, not by its address.
The Criteria to Judge Any Brampton Agency On
Whatever your industry, the same handful of factors separate an agency that delivers from one that bills.
Transparent reporting tied to outcomes — leads, calls, bookings, cost per acquisition, and revenue, with live access to your own data — not a monthly PDF of impressions. Account ownership — your website, domain, Google Ads, Analytics, and Business Profile under your control, so you keep your history and data if you leave. Senior attention — knowing who actually runs your account and how stretched they are. Aligned, clear fees — flat fee versus percentage of spend, and what each incentivizes. And verifiable, relevant results — case studies with real numbers for businesses like yours, and a reference you can call.
Then the red flags that should end a conversation: guaranteed rankings or guaranteed leads (no one can honestly promise these), refusal to let you own your accounts, reporting built on vanity metrics, vagueness about who does the work, and high-pressure 'today only' pricing. A simple, powerful tactic is to ask every candidate the same questions and compare how directly they answer — the right agency makes you feel more informed, the wrong one makes you feel rushed. Most GTA SMBs pay a $1,500–$7,500 CAD monthly retainer depending on scope, with single-channel work (SEO or Google Ads management) starting near $1,500/month and full-service programs higher. Ad spend is separate from management fees, and project work like a website is a one-time fee. The real driver of price is scope and who does the work.
